" I hear that your daughter has given up that young boot-repairer, Mrs. Swiveltwist." "Well, 'e was no gentleman, Mrs. Hicks. Why, when young Alice went to th' shop 'e used to kiss 'er with his mouth full o' ails !* —Passing Show.
